Ingredients
For the Sloppy Joe Topping:
-
1 lb ground beef (450 g)
-
1 small onion, finely chopped
-
1 small green bell pepper, diced (optional)

-
2 cloves garlic, minced
-
¾ cup ketchup (180 mL)
-
2 tablespoons tomato paste
-
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
-
1 tablespoon brown sugar

-
½ teaspoon salt
-
½ teaspoon black pepper
-
1 teaspoon paprika or chili powder (optional, for a little kick)
For the Pizza Base:
-
8–10 mini pizza crusts, English muffins, or hamburger buns (split in half)

-
2 tablespoons butter (melted, for brushing)
For the Topping:
-
1 ½ cups shredded mozzarella cheese (170 g)
-
½ cup shredded cheddar cheese (60 g)
-
Freshly ground black pepper, to taste

Directions
-
Prepare the Beef Mixture
In a large skillet, cook the ground beef over medium heat until it begins to brown. Drain off any excess fat.
Add the onion, bell pepper, and garlic, and cook for another 3–4 minutes until softened and fragrant. -
Add the Sauce
Stir in the ketchup, tomato paste, Worcestershire sauce, brown sugar, salt, pepper, and paprika. Mix well and let it simmer for about 5–7 minutes until thickened. The mixture should be rich, saucy, and full of flavor. Remove from heat and set aside. -
Prepare the Pizza Bases
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C).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Place the mini crusts or buns on the tray (cut-side up if using buns). Lightly brush each piece with melted butter to help them crisp up. -
Assemble the Mini Pizzas
Spoon a generous portion of the sloppy joe mixture onto each base, spreading it evenly.
Sprinkle mozzarella and cheddar cheese on top of each one. Add a pinch of black pepper for extra flavor. -
Bake Until Golden
Place the tray in the preheated oven and bake for 10–12 minutes, or until the cheese is melted, bubbly, and lightly golden around the edges. -
Serve Warm
Remove from the oven and let them cool slightly before serving. They’re best enjoyed fresh and warm, straight from the pan.
